Basically I was not eating enough protein and eating too many carbohydrates and fat to get to this point. Any nutrition goals Iโve ever focused on have been just worrying about a calorie deficit. This program is different, as fueling your body correctly should allow you maintain your weight for a long time. The strict 1,200 calorie deficit diets just let you lose weight and then BAM it all comes back. 1,200 calorie diets are not sustainable so you end up gaining all the weight once you start eating more and more. Iโve briefly tried keto and lost weight, but it was not sustainable in my life either. This method hopefully will be successful and sustainable!
